Good News, Everyone! Mathematical Writers from The Simpsons and Futurama

Sunday, October 16, 2005
MSRI invites the public to attend a FREE event at 2:00 PM on Sunday, October 16, 2005, with writers from The Simpsons and Futurama—David X. Cohen, Ken Keeler, and Jeff Westbrook—who all have backgrounds and advanced degrees in either mathematics or computer science, and moderator Sarah J. Greenwald. The freewheeling conversation takes place in the Valley Life Sciences Building's Chan Shun Auditorium (Rm. 2050) at UC Berkeley. The program, sponsored by MSRI, will run 2:00-3:30 PM.
Due to an unforeseen family emergency, David Cohen will be unable to join the panel.
